===Notes===
# The [[Wikipedia:Katakana|katakana]] and [[Wikipedia:Hiragana|hiragana]] syllabograms from the <a> column are used for the Senjecan consonants, as if there were a [[Wikipedia:Virama|suppressed]] [[Wikipedia:Inherent vowel|inherent vowel]], ''e.g.'', '''sa̋ba''', hinder, サㄅ; but '''se̋ba''', amuse, サエㄅ.
# The katkana <ワ> /wa/ is assigned the value /m̥/.
# As there is neither /θ/ nor /ð/ in Japanese, the [[Wikipedia:Kana|kanas]] for ''to'' and ''do'' are used respectively.
# As there is no /l/ in Japanese, the kana for ''re'' is used.
#As Japanese lacks a <tsa>, the syllable <ツ>, <tsu>, represents /ʦ/.
# As there is neither /ç/ nor /ʝ/ in Japanese, the [[Wikipedia:Kana|kanas]] for ''ko'' and ''go'' are used respectively.
# Labialization is indicated with the small kana ''u'' <ゥ>.
# Palatalization is indicated with the small kana ''i'' <ャ>.

===Notes===
# When using the katakana and the hiragana, vowel length is indicated by the [[Wikipedia:Chōonpu|chōonpu]], long vowel mark <ー>.
# The obsolescent letter [[Wikipedia:Wo (kana)|wo]] <ヲ, を> is assigned to represent /ɒ/.
# The half-width vowel mark and ''chōonpu'' <ー> are used to represent the weak vowels.
